Randy C. Smith
Class of 1973
Marine Corps, 4 Years
After boot camp and advanced infantry training I went to Marine Security Guard School graduating April 12, 1974. My first duty station was Saigon, Vietnam. I would be the young
est Marine in Country for 8 months and would be the last Marine to stand duty at Post One, Saigon. On April 29th, 1975 I would be the last Marine to take down the flag in Vietnam during the Fall of Saigon Evacuation. I was on the second to last chopper to leave off the Embassy rooftop.
